Try going from a typical HMO with $50 copay doc visit to $2500 deductible and no doctor copay of any kind and no free physical/ well-woman checkup - nuthin. It's BS. My cost used to be about $200/month pre tax and then $10-$20 prescription co-pay and $50 doc co-pay and free physical and well-woman check up each year to basically nothing AND a premium increase because I'm now over 40. 20% increase. I work for a small company and I guess I should be happy to have anything but Jesus Christ I need something catastrophic (hope not) before I get any benefit. I have to see my orthopedist 4x yearly for script and cortisone shot. Then 2x year to ob/gyn because we have cervical cancer in my family.

I'm very healthy minus the degenerative bone disease that requires the ortho. I'm not remotely overweight and am in really good shape and a non-smoker and non longer considered child bearing age. So now I pay $5500/ year before I get one dollar of medical benefit. I wouldn't mind the high deductible so much if my rates had gone down you know? At least I have an hsa though that is deducted pretax.

I think in the long run we have two options in this country and they are both extremes. From what I understand healthcare premiums would actually go down if everyone paid individually - no business could provide the benefit. It's the buying power of business that allows cheaper premiums for their employees. Small business and self employed are screwed. So that's one option. Fend for your self. The other is more or less Medicare for everyone but then obviously our taxes go up. Seems to me either way sucks for some and is good for others.

The big problem in my opinion is that Americans want services but don't want to pay for them. Everyone says they don't want the poor lady with cancer to die BUT they don't want to pay more to help her. We want the money to magically appear. I think the more honest conversation (which will never happen btw) is really "this is how much money we have $100 - this is what we want $1000. Do we really care if the woman with cancer dies? If yes pay more if no pay less." Problem is everyone including myself feels a moral obligation to say yes we care. I'm willing to pay more so this theoretical woman gets chemo. I don't think everyone else is willing and they should say so. In those folks defense ( my hubby is very Ron Paul supporting libertarian) at what time is enough enough and you worry about yourself. Idk the answer. I just know it sucks to pay a lot of money and only get 4 shots and a papsmear
